    Guys:
    Some help is needed..... Twister 3D I admit a bit batterd and brused it wont stop wagging it tail...

    HS56HB servo and HL800 Gyro.

    This has got worse since we put the throttle curve in to increase the head speed. I have altered the gain from min all the way up to nearly max and it wont behave its movement is about 15 deg at about 1-2 wags a second. I have checked the balance fo the baldes and the head and its OK. I have also tried removinf the servo rod guide just in case its sticking (it wasnt) and the pitch slider is free moving

    Any ideas ??

        ALSO please note that you can adjust the gain as much as you want and it wont make any difference while the battery is connected as the GYRO WILL ONLY PICK UP ON NEW ADJUSMENTS WHEN THE BATTERY IS CONNECTED!! so set it at 90% and then plug the battery in and give that a try..

          Just another possibility, Have you landed it a little hard at all, the Tail drive gear is soooo weak, could be a stripped tooth or two, this happened to me, eventually the teeth all stripped, fortunately I was just landing and got it down
